When your Diesel cranks but doesn't catch, what's your protocol?

My bus is awesome, but sometimes, if I haven't started it for several days, I can't get it to catch. The first time it happened, we were going to meet with friends to shoot a photo to commemorate the beginning of our dual Skoolie journeys. It took a solid 30 minutes to get it to catch.

For the past two days I couldn't get it to start at all, trying on and off all day, both days. I noticed that the batteries were reading 12.4v, so I left the charger on it overnight. Yesterday I realized that I hadn't closed the roof hatch properly, and thought maybe that was preventing the engine from starting, so I closed it, checked all the emergency exits, and tried again. No luck. I left the charger on overnight again, and this evening, the bus fired up on the 3rd or 4th try.

I guess that either I wore the battery down trying to start with the emergency hatch locked out, and there wasn't enough voltage to get things moving, or maybe I did something else that wasn't right. That leads me to the question: what do you do when your engine doesn't catch? Do you have a routine?

I'll crank mine up to 30 seconds, then leave it off for 2 minutes or more. Sometimes I'll crank it for 7-8 seconds, then stop for about a minute and try again. Both of these routines have worked sporadically, but there has to be a better way!

Two quick questions: Do I need a bigger battery charger than my 12v/15a "smart" charger? Also, is there a minimum voltage that the batteries have to be at for the engine to catch? I'm on a Cat 3126B with 3 1,000Ah batteries.

Somethings wrong if you need to crank 30 seconds to start in relatively warm weather. The engine should roll and start, though that might take a couple of three cranks. Don't think you got glow plugs, or a grid heater in your Cat. It sounds like you're getting air in your fuel lines when you sit. Your battery charger might be good for a trickle charger, not so much when you drain the batteries. What happens is people crank the engine so much in those no start situations that they drain and eventually destroy the batteries, and those long crank cycles with low voltage destroy the starter too. It can get expensive.

Like bus bro suggested, you likely have an air in fuel issue. It can be caused by many sources, but what they all typically create is an air leak on the suction side of the fuel system. This leak allows the fuel to drain back to the tank when shut off. When you go to start it again, the mechanical fuel pump has to reprime itself and the filters, which is what's causing your long start times.

The difficult part is diagnosing it and then finding the leak. Since it's on the suction side you won't usually see the telltale wetness that you'd normally see with a fuel leak.

Just to correct an earlier post -- the CAT 3126 has an intake grid heater -- this is the reason CAT says never to use ether or you'll potentially blow up the engine and maim/kill yourself

With that warning out of the way -- my bus has a parasitic drain and I've let my batteries go down as low as 12.2v and it still fired right up.

I would get a volt meter and measure what the voltage drops to while cranking the engine.

I would also compare the voltage at the battery to the voltage at the fuse block and at the starter.

A little corrosion (at the electrical connections) from sitting will go a long way to giving you starting troubles.

I wait for the grid heater light to go out before turning the key to start it. If the grid heaters are on, they pull a lot of current from the batteries. That current is needed to turn the engine over as fast as the little starter motor can spin it.
